Financial distress & duties to creditors - a reminder to look beyond your charity's beneficiaries
27 Jul 2026Recent news reports on the closure of The Big Difference arts venue on the High Street in Leicester city centre due to financial struggles and the decision of the trustees of Big Difference Company to make a serious incident report to the Charity Commission are just the latest in a serious of instances of charities closing due to financial distress and insolvency. These instances often illustrate all too well the oft-quoted line about insolvency happening "Two ways: gradually, then suddenly” leaving beneficiaries, employees and other stakeholders bewildered, and charity trustees fighting to justify their decisions.

12 months on: is your fraud prevention strategy still fit for purpose?
23 Jul 2026September marks 12 months since the failure to prevent fraud offence came into force. If your organisation falls within scope, this is a useful opportunity to step back and consider whether the fraud prevention measures put in place before September 2025 remain effective and appropriate.
